Transaction 508a125f831d4936a9c0624ef4e2125aeece5ff7710c2025836be401c6a92ee5
1 Input
2 Outputs
- 508a125f831d4936a9c0624ef4e2125aeece5ff7710c2025836be401c6a92ee5:0
- 508a125f831d4936a9c0624ef4e2125aeece5ff7710c2025836be401c6a92ee5:1
value 1548280
address 18ftHPnYZtUADnAPaH1mAUDSZEg4Lncgh7
value 9792000
address 3Me2B2Mo1KA62kVkgFBp7cqLxDH7hVTy1F